    Tips on Induction Cookers
    Oct 08, 2012

    Hi all, first of all know that while switching on the induction stove it will work in a default mode. In our Bajaj Majesty ICX7 the default mode is HotPot at 210 degrees at 1600 WATTS. This mode is nearly equal to keeping the gas stove's burner in full flame. so any vessel you keep on the gas stov read more...

    Tips on Induction Cookers
    Oct 08, 2012

    boiling milk is the easiest thing to do with an induction stove. we are using Bajaj Majesty ICX7. 1.keep the vessel on the stove 2.switch on the stove and don't do anything. 3.because the default mode is HotPot at 210 degrees at 1600W. 4. in less than 3 minutes one litre of milk will come to b read more...
